Itinerary
Day 1
Johannesburg to Hazyview via Panorama Route
Johannesburg
Morning collection from your Johannesburg based hotel, before travelling north via the magnificent Panorama Route.
Panorama Route
From many well positioned vantage points, take in the view of the 33 km long gorge, which starts at Bourkes Luck Potholes and ends at the Three Rondavels. Stop at Gods Window (time and weather permitting).
Hazyview
Late afternoon arrival at your hotel for check in and freshen up before dinner.
Day 2
Full Day Safari in Kruger National Park
Embark on an early morning open vehicle safari game drive through the world-renowned Kruger National Park. Optional: discuss the availability of an additional afternoon game drive your guide.
Day 3
Hazyview to Swaziland
Hazyview
Travel through Mpumulanga to the Royal Kingdom of Swaziland.
Mbabane
Once in Mbabane, enjoy a showcase of the Swazi culture followed by a traditional lunch at the Matsamo Cultural Village. Continue to the Ngwenya Glass Works to see master craftsmen create beautiful sculptures and artwork from molten glass.
Day 4
Swaziland to Zululand
Mbabane
After a morning visit to the Swazi Candle Factory, continue to KwaZulu Natal via Big Bend.
Mkuze
After check-in, embark on an afternoon scenic drive up the Lebombo Mountains, combined with a visit to a local and authentic Zulu homestead for a glimpse into Zulu life in todays world.
Day 5
Mkhuze to Hluhluwe
Mkhuze
Enjoy the morning at leisure, embarking on activities on offer from the hotel.
Hluhluwe-Umfolozi Game Reserve
After lunch (to own account), transfer to the Hluhluwe-Umfolozi Game Reserve for an afternoon of game viewing.
Mkhuze
Return to the hotel in the late afternoon to freshen up before dinner
Day 6
Mkhuze to Durban via iSimangaliso Wetland Park
Mkhuze
Journey along the Elephant Coast of KwaZulu Natal to St Lucia, located at the southern extremity of the iSimangaliso Wetland Park, and embark on an estuarine boat trip.
Durban
Continue to Durban for an afternoon arrival at your hotel.
Day 7
Departure
Durban
Depending on the departure time of your flight, embark on a morning city tour of Durban - a cosmopolitan city where East meets West. You shall be transferred to King Shaka International Airport for your onward flight arrangements.
